ORDER Before the court is court reporter Julie C. Vrooman’s March 5, 2018 third request for an
extension of time. We GRANT the request and ORDER the reporter’s record filed within
THIRTY DAYS of the date of this order. We expressly caution Ms. Vrooman that failure to file
the reporter’s record shall result in this Court taking appropriate actions to avoid further delay
and to preserve the parties’ rights which may include ordering Ms. Vrooman to not sit until the
reporter’s record in this case has been filed. See TEX. R. APP. P. 37.3(a)(1).
